Jasbir Singh (born 14 March 1950) is a former Indian cricketer and umpire. He stood in six One Day Internationals from 1994 to 2000. He played 37 first-class matches for Northern Punjab and Punjab from 1964 to 1977 before making his umpiring debut in 1990.[1]
